Hot Peanut Sauce
6 servings
10 minutes
Spicy peanut sauce is a vibrant and flavorful sauce inspired by American cuisine. It combines the creamy texture of peanut butter, the refreshing tang of lime juice, and the richness of soy sauce with a hint of sweetness from brown sugar. The heat comes from Tabasco, while fresh cilantro and green onions add aromatic freshness. 1
Finely chop cilantro, onion, and garlic. Boil the water.
- Fresh cilantro (coriander): 5 g
- Green onions: 10 g
- Garlic: 1 clove
- Water: 0.3 glass
2
In a small bowl, whisk together peanut butter and hot water. Add all other ingredients, mix, and transfer to a serving plate.
- Peanut butter: 0.5 glass
- Water: 0.3 glass
- Lime juice: 3 tablespoons
- Ketchup: 2 tablespoons
- Soy sauce: 1 tablespoon
- Brown dark sugar: 1 tablespoon
- TABASCO®: 1.5 teaspoon
